Scotland face the world's top two sides in Euro 2008 qualifying now that France have moved up to second place behind Italy in the Fifa rankings. The World Cup finalists occupy the top spots after Brazil and Argentina slipped down the standings.
And the Scots have dropped nine places to 23rd despite recent victories against Austria and Faroe Islands.
Northern Ireland are up four places to 29th, while England remain in eighth spot and Wales stay in 75th position.
But the Republic of Ireland have dropped six places to 38th in the standings.
Armenia were the biggest climbers, moving 48 positions to 80th thanks to a surprise 1-0 victory over Poland on 6 June.
Latest Fifa world rankings:
1. Italy (1), 1,653 points.
2. France (4), 1,585.
3. Brazil (2), 1,484.
4. Germany (5) 1,467.
5. Argentina (3), 1,373.
6. Portugal (7) 1,323.
7. Spain (9) 1,273.
8. England (8) 1,240.
9. Netherlands (6) 1,220.
10. Czech Republic (10) 1,096.
11. Croatia (12), 1,080.
12. Romania (15), 1,068.
13. Ukraine (11), 1,044.
14. Cameroon (13), 1,019.
15. Greece (16), 1,011.
16. United States (29), 978.
17. Sweden (22), 957.
18. Poland (18), 933.
19. Ghana (28), 917.
20. Ivory Coast (25), 906.
21. Turkey (19), 904.
22. Serbia (31), 902.
23. Scotland (14), 895.
24. Russia (17), 893.
25. Switzerland (21), 869.
